The only reason I give this restaurant any star at all is because ofthe view. Sitting above the river watching the boats and the bridge is lovely. The food and service were terrible. We went tothe newly opened beer garden to celebrate my husband's birthday with our 25 and 21 year old kids. My daughter and I ordered cocktails fromt he list on the back of the menu. The server had not seen this addition to the menu. We also ordered the chili cheese fries appetizer. The drinks came in good time but the cocktails were weak and very sugary. It took nearly 30 minutes to get the fries. When they arrived there was no chili and the cheese had been drying out under a heat lamp. When we asked about the chili the waitress checked with the kitchen and reported that the chili was ""in the fries""????????? We said this was silly and she went back to the kitchen and returned with a bowl containing 3 raw red chile peppers. An unidentified young man came to talk to us and was arguin that the jalapenos on the fries were the chili. I asked to see a menu and pointed out that the description said the fries came with ""Three Alarm Chili"". He said that the menu was misleading. Absolutely ridiculous!
